🏭 Who Is Goodman?
Goodman Manufacturing was founded in Texas in 1975. They focus on affordable, made-in-America HVAC equipment that’s easy to install and maintain.
In 2012, Goodman was acquired by Daikin Industries, the world’s largest HVAC manufacturer.
That’s a big deal—because Daikin’s R&D and manufacturing quality brought Goodman up to global standards, while keeping its pricing accessible.

🧾 What’s Goodman’s Warranty Like?
Most Goodman systems—including the one we’re talking about—come with:
-
10-Year Limited Parts Warranty
-
10-Year Unit Replacement Warranty (on select models)
-
Lifetime compressor coverage (for higher-end heat pumps and furnaces)
But there’s a catch: You must register your unit within 60 days of installation to get the full warranty!
